Myles Turner (hand) return to Pacers based on pain tolerance
Indiana Pacers forward/center Myles Turner's availability for Friday against the Orlando Magic is based on the pain tolerance of his fractured right hand.
"It's a broken bone. Real small. Real miniscule. There's really not much you can do for it to heal," Turner said after Thursday's practice session. "No surgery. No time off. It's just one of those things you've got to get used to." It doesn't sound like Turner will be out much longer, but Doug McDermott will likely make another start Friday if Turner can't play. He's listed as questionable on the injury report.
